Title:
VOLTAGE DETECTION DEVICE

Abstract:

To provide a voltage detection device capable of preventing variation in a unit cell by making current consumption of each voltage detection means constant.

Battery monitoring ICs 21-2n operate by respectively receiving power supplied from corresponding blocks CB1-CBn, and respectively detect both-end voltages of unit cells C11-Cmn configuring the corresponding blocks CB1-CBn. A main microcomputer 3 receives detection results of the battery monitoring ICs 21-2n. The plurality of battery monitoring ICs 21-2n are communicably connected in series, and one battery monitoring IC 2n and the main microcomputer 3 are communicably connected via an insulation I/F 4. There are provided pull-down resistors R1-Rn-1 applied with currents from the blocks CB1-CBn-1 corresponding to the battery monitoring ICs 21-2(n-1) other than the battery monitoring IC 2n communicably connected with the main microcomputer 3 via the insulation I/F 4, and thereby, making currents consumed at the battery monitoring ICs 21-2n uniform.
